色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

jquery click 參數 this

老白2年前10瀏覽0評論

在jQuery中,click()方法是綁定點擊事件的常用方法之一,此方法可以接收一個函數作為回調函數,當元素被點擊時,該函數將被調用。

$('button').click(function(){
// 這里是回調函數體
})

此外,click()方法也可以接收一個參數,即事件對象。事件對象是指當元素被點擊時自動生成的一個對象,該對象中包含著與本次點擊事件有關的信息,我們可以在回調函數中使用該對象來獲取這些信息。

$('button').click(function(event){
console.log(event.target); // 獲取當前點擊元素
})

除了事件對象之外,click()方法還可以接收this作為參數。this即指向當前被點擊的元素,我們也可以在回調函數中通過this來獲取該元素。

$('button').click(function(){
console.log(this); // 獲取當前點擊元素
})

這里需要注意的是,this指向的不僅僅是當前元素本身,它還可能指向該元素的父元素或其它更高層次的元素。這是因為在DOM樹上,元素之間往往是相互嵌套的,當我們點擊一個元素時,其它元素也會受到影響。

綜上,當我們需要獲取當前點擊元素時,可以使用事件對象或this參數。在使用this時,需要注意當前元素是否是最終被點擊的元素,有可能得到的是該元素的父元素或其它相關元素。